Arab cuisine is known for its rich flavors, aromatic spices, and array of delicious dishes. From hearty stews to flavorful dips, Arabian food offers a diverse range of options that are not only tasty but also easy to digest. The use of fresh ingredients, herbs, and spices not only enhances the taste of the dishes but also aids in digestion.

One of the key features of Arab easily digestible foods is the focus on balance and simplicity. Many traditional dishes are prepared using minimal ingredients, making them light on the stomach while still being satisfying. For example, dishes like tabbouleh, a refreshing salad made with parsley, tomatoes, bulgur, and mint, are high in fiber and easy to digest. The use of herbs and lemon juice in many Arab dishes also helps to stimulate digestion and aid in the absorption of nutrients. Another popular Arab dish that is easy on the stomach is hummus. Made from mashed chickpeas, tahini, garlic, lemon juice, and olive oil, hummus is a creamy and flavorful dip that is rich in protein and fiber. The ingredients in hummus not only provide a good source of nutrients but also promote gut health and aid in digestion. Pairing hummus with fresh vegetables or whole-grain pita bread makes for a well-rounded and easily digestible meal. In addition to specific dishes, Arab cuisine also emphasizes the importance of mindful eating and the connection between food and emotions. Many Arab cultures believe in the concept of food as a form of nourishment for the body and soul. Eating with gratitude and awareness, as well as savoring each bite, can enhance the digestion process and promote a sense of well-being. Overall, Arab easily digestible foods are not only delicious but also offer a holistic approach to nourishment and well-being. By incorporating fresh ingredients, aromatic spices, and mindful eating practices, Arab cuisine provides a delightful culinary experience that nourishes both the body and the soul.
